Ticket: Enable incremental static site rebuilds for the Larkspur docs portal. Currently every commit triggers a full rebuild (~14 minutes). The proposed change caches page-level dependency graphs and rebuilds only affected routes, cutting median build time to under 90 seconds. Future maintainers should review the cache invalidation notes carefully before extending. Sign-off is required from the engineer named below.

signatory, yahog-badug: Quenix Ulaael

Welcome, plugin folks! Snapgrove (our UI snapshot-testing service) runs in three environments: sandbox, staging, and prod. Sandbox is where your plugin should live until it stops mangling baselines — it resets nightly, so don't store anything precious there. Staging mirrors prod's renderer versions but with looser rate limits, which makes it great for diff-heavy test suites. Prod is invite-only for plugins; ping the platform crew when you're ready. Each environment reads its own config bundle, and sandbox currently ships with these values:

config for yadup-yahop:
OLIAX_LOG_LEVEL=error
OLIAX_METRICS_HOST=metrics.oliax.qirvanlabs.internal
OLIAX_POOL_SIZE=32

Handover note — for the driver's coordinator

Hey Tomas, quick one before I head off. The museum labels for the new Fenwright gallery are boxed and ready — three flat cartons, marked "Gallery 4" in red. They're printed on that brittle mounting board, so no stacking anything on top, and keep them flat in the van, not on their edges. The curator is fussy about creases, fair warning. Everything's counted and signed off on my end. The courier hand-over instruction sits just below this note.

drop instructions, hahip-badug: the quenox ralath courier leaves the kaseth fraiel rusiel tameth belys istdor ralion giliel ledger at gate 7830 under passcode 165413

## Deployment

The Gridloom admin table supports bulk edits through the batch-mutation endpoint. Plugin authors should note that bulk operations are throttled per tenant, and oversized batches are rejected rather than split. Before shipping a plugin that issues bulk edits, verify your deployment target against the batch limits and timeout settings listed below.

service settings:
[holath]
host = holath.novacio.corp
user = holath_svc
database = holath_prod